Output e98790f087327184bcc4ee27b4b8f6cc205ee9de2bfb4a51aa1d057e85e141f3:68

value
688288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f44ff19d9fe3ab65802b3eb3e7724d872102bc8 OP_EQUAL
address
3BqMaoBH5nFTWFaTwjSjAL2i1Zk2Q1ptnD
transaction
e98790f087327184bcc4ee27b4b8f6cc205ee9de2bfb4a51aa1d057e85e141f3
spent
true